Comprehending Robotic Vacuum Cleaners
Robotic vacuum are autonomous devices developed to tidy floors immediately. Equipped with sensors, they browse around obstacles and adjust their cleaning routes for maximum performance. The crucial features that distinguish numerous designs include suction power, battery life, app connection, navigation technology, and price.
Key Features to Consider
When comparing robotic vacuum cleaners, possible purchasers must take into account the following elements:
- Suction Power: Measured in Pascals (Pa), suction power identifies the effectiveness of picking up dirt and debris.
- Battery Life: The length of time a vacuum can operate before requiring a recharge considerably affects its cleaning performance.
- Navigation Technology: Models might use basic random navigation or sophisticated mapping innovations (like LIDAR) that permit them to create a map of the home.
- Smart Features: Connectivity to smartphone apps or smart home systems can improve usability and control.
- Filter Type: HEPA filters are suggested for allergy sufferers, as they trap allergens and enhance air quality.

₤ 399Description of the Table
- iRobot Roomba i7+: Known for its robust cleaning capability, it features smart mapping technology that allows it to designate particular areas for cleaning. Its self-emptying function is a plus for benefit.
- Roborock S7: This design excels in suction power and battery life, making it perfect for bigger homes. Its LIDAR innovation helps produce an efficient cleaning course, and it can vacuum and mop concurrently.
- Neato D7: The D-shape design allows for better corner cleaning, and it features strong suction power. Its LIDAR navigation enables it to map out cleaning locations accurately.
- Ecovacs Deebot T10: Boasting the highest suction power and advanced navigation, this model can handle multiple floorings successfully. It’s a versatile choice for families with differing floor types.
- Shark IQ Robot: A budget-friendly alternative that still provides smart features. Its self-emptying ability and app combination make it a practical choice for those looking for a solid cleaning buddy without breaking the bank.

Frequently Asked Questions About Robotic Vacuum Cleaners
1. How often should I run my robotic vacuum?
It is advised to run the robotic vacuum at least 2-3 times a week to preserve tidiness, though day-to-day use can be helpful, specifically in homes with family pets or high foot traffic.
2. Do robotic vacuums work on carpets?
Yes, many robotic vacuums are designed to deal with carpets, however efficiency may differ based on the design’s suction power and brush type. Search for designs particularly pointed out as reliable for carpets.
3. Can robotic vacuums tidy pet hair?
Many robotic vacuums can effectively get pet hair, however those with strong suction and tangle-free brush designs are especially appropriate for this task.
4. How do robotic vacuum cleaner comparison preserve my robotic vacuum?
Regular maintenance consists of cleaning the brushes and sensing units, emptying the dustbin, and sometimes replacing filters to make sure optimal performance.
